                    While the RoHS (Restriction
Trends in           of Hazardous Substances)
                    Directive regulates products
                    in the European Union,
Enclosures          RoHS compliance is rapidly
                    becoming a de facto global
                    standard that impacts
                    US manufacturers.

                    The RoHS Directive applies to finished electrical products.
                    It does not directly regulate components, for example,
                    electrical enclosures. However, products are assembled
                    from components and RoHS end-product compliance
                    necessitates compliance of all constituent components.
                    Simply put, the enclosure must be RoHS compliant too.

                    The impact of RoHS will encourage all component
                    manufacturers to be responsible suppliers of
                    compliant products.
